Decorating Module
This module generates the following objects, which can be modified in place using decorators:
table(datatables- output ofDT::datatable())
A Decorator is applied to the specific output using a named list of teal_transform_module objects.
The name of this list corresponds to the name of the output to which the decorator is applied.
See code snippet below:
tm_t_pp_prior_medication(
..., # arguments for module
decorators = list(
table = teal_transform_module(...) # applied only to `table` output
)
)
For additional details and examples of decorators, refer to the vignette
vignette("decorate-module-output", package = "teal.modules.clinical").
To learn more please refer to the vignette
vignette("transform-module-output", package = "teal") or the teal::teal_transform_module() documentation.
Examples
library(dplyr)
data <- teal_data()
data <- within(data, {
ADCM <- tmc_ex_adcm
ADSL <- tmc_ex_adsl %>% filter(USUBJID %in% ADCM$USUBJID)
ADCM$CMASTDTM <- ADCM$ASTDTM
ADCM$CMAENDTM <- ADCM$AENDTM
})
join_keys(data) <- default_cdisc_join_keys[names(data)]
adcm_keys <- c("STUDYID", "USUBJID", "ASTDTM", "CMSEQ", "ATC1", "ATC2", "ATC3", "ATC4")
join_keys(data)["ADCM", "ADCM"] <- adcm_keys
ADSL <- data[["ADSL"]]
ADCM <- data[["ADCM"]]
app <- init(
data = data,
modules = modules(
tm_t_pp_prior_medication(
label = "Prior Medication",
dataname = "ADCM",
parentname = "ADSL",
patient_col = "USUBJID",
atirel = choices_selected(
choices = variable_choices(ADCM, "ATIREL"),
selected = "ATIREL"
),
cmdecod = choices_selected(
choices = variable_choices(ADCM, "CMDECOD"),
selected = "CMDECOD"
),
cmindc = choices_selected(
choices = variable_choices(ADCM, "CMINDC"),
selected = "CMINDC"
),
cmstdy = choices_selected(
choices = variable_choices(ADCM, "ASTDY"),
selected = "ASTDY"
)
)
)
)
#> Initializing tm_t_pp_prior_medication
if (interactive()) {
shinyApp(app$ui, app$server)
}
